While I was away, my favorite TTRPG publisher, Kobold Press, brought out their Labyrinth Worldbook and its companion volume, Labyrinth Adventures. The Labyrinth is Kobold Press' new "campaign overlay", a connective tissue between worlds like the Infinite Staircase or Sigil or the river Styx, or any number of spaces between spaces from tabletop games and fantasy fiction. But it's also a setting it its own right, with factions, powerful NPCs, bubble cities, and core worlds. Alongside the setting guide, their adventure book contains 12 adventures for characters levels 1-8, all set in the Labyrinth and available to be played separately or as part of a campaign arc.
